Dolphins sign Charlie Anderson; plus a little info on Reggie Torbor

First off, the Miami Herald is reporting that the Dolphins have signed Texans' linebacker Charlie Anderson.  All I really know about Anderson is that he can play special teams and that he might be versatile enough to play inside or outside linebacker.

By the way, hat tip to hotrod43 for pointing this out.

Moving on, I got in touch with Ed Valentine of Big Blue View to get some thoughts on Reggie Torbor.  Here's what he told me:

New York Giants' fans are not surprised that Reggie Torbor left New York for the Miami Dolphins. Torbor was never going to be more than a backup with the Giants, and the opportunity to compete for a starting spot was too enticing.

Torbor has good athletic ability for an outside linebacker, but prior to this season his primary impact with the Giants had always been on special teams -- where he excels.
Torbor took over at outside linebacker this season when Mathiam Kiwanuka got hurt, and did a good job. In previous opportunities at linebacker, Torbor had been found wanting. This time he played well. The Giants, though, view him as a career backup.

He might surprise and play well with a full-time opportunity. Don't expect him to a guy who can replace Zach Thomas, though.

At least, at the very least, he'll provide depth while being a solid contributor on special teams.
